The claim establishes that retention is bounded by a minimum necessary standard, but applies across multiple broad purposes, which collectively define how long data may be kept.
Interpretive note: The phrase 'minimum necessary period' is not independently defined in the excerpt, leaving the practical duration of retention dependent on the breadth of the listed purposes, which are numerous. Confidence is medium because the limiting standard and the expansive list of purposes create interpretive tension.
The updated policy establishes a new mechanism for resolving privacy disputes related to Data Privacy Framework transfers. Users in the EU, UK, and EEA who have unresolved privacy complaints can now submit them to VeraSafe for independent review, which will be conducted free of charge. Additionally, the policy introduces an explicit Right to Restriction, permitting users to request that Vercel limit processing of their personal information or restrict further disclosures in certain instances, particularly for sensitive information.
